    Not entirely true. Given Beverley's (relatively) small cap hold, it is at least possible to open up cap room to re-sign Smith, with the Rockets then exceeding the cap to re-sign Beverley. However, this would likely involve renouncing rights to Corey Brewer and waiving Kostas Papanikolaou, along with maybe moving that NOP pick. That option certainly isn't as desirable as getting Smith to take the MLE (or, better yet, the roughly $2.5 million they could pay him via Non-Bird rights), but it's at least a very real possibility.

    Pursuant to the Stretch provision under the 2011 CBA, Detroit gets to stretch out its payments to Smith of those final two years over FIVE years. So, instead of getting paid $13.5 million over each of the next two years, he'll get $5.4 million over each of the next five years.

    From a cash flow perspective, Smith may be incentivized to seek out as much annual salary as reasonably possible from a new team.
